Summary of differences between pastry and hash browns

  • Pastry has more selenium, iron, vitamin B1, vitamin B2, folate, vitamin B3, and manganese; however, hash browns are higher in vitamin E.
  • Pastry covers your daily need for selenium, 43% more than hash browns.
  • Pastry has 7 times more vitamin B2 than hash browns. While pastry has 0.283mg of vitamin B2, hash browns have only 0.038mg.
  • Hash browns have less saturated fat.

These are the specific foods used in this comparison Puff pastry, frozen, ready-to-bake and Fast foods, potatoes, hash browns, round pieces or patty.
